    Got back from 3 days on the water and was able to do a thorough search through the engine room. I noticed a tiny bit of greenish water settled in some corners on top of one of the aftercoolers. (QSB550s) Searching around, I noticed what looks to be some greenish liquid sprayed from the air side of the aftercooler going to the intake. I disassembled the aftercoolers about 6 months ago and had the cores cleaned and pressure tested. All was good then. I reassembled with the rebuild kit, using a lot of the Metallube on all seals. I couldnĀ“t see any evidence of water leaking from the drain below the aftercooler housing. Attached is a picture. NOTE: The spray was originally more evident than in the picture, but like a dummy, I wiped it off before I took the picture.

    Any ideas, before I take everything apart this week?
